Key Challenges in Healthcare Data Management
Cybersecurity Threats: The healthcare sector experiences a high rate of cyberattacks, largely because patient data is incredibly valuable on the black market. Ransomware attacks, phishing schemes, and unauthorized access are just a few examples of how attackers can exploit vulnerabilities in healthcare systems.
Compliance Requirements: Regulations such as the Health Insurance Portability and Accountability Act (HIPAA) in the United States, the General Data Protection Regulation (GDPR) in Europe, and others globally require healthcare organizations to uphold strict data protection standards. Failure to comply can lead to heavy fines and damage to an organization’s reputation.
Data Interoperability: As healthcare systems adopt more digital tools, ensuring that these systems can seamlessly share data becomes a challenge. Data interoperability is crucial for enabling providers to access and share patient information across platforms, ensuring continuity of care while maintaining security.
Data Volume and Complexity: The amount of healthcare data is growing exponentially, with new information generated by electronic health records (EHRs), medical imaging, and wearable devices. Managing this volume effectively requires scalable solutions that can handle diverse data types.
Best Practices for Secure Healthcare Data Management
To overcome these challenges, healthcare organizations should adopt a multifaceted approach to data management that prioritizes both security and compliance.
1. Implement Strong Access Controls
Access control systems ensure that only authorized personnel can access sensitive patient information. Using role-based access control (RBAC) allows healthcare organizations to limit data access based on an employee’s role, reducing the risk of unauthorized data exposure. Multi-factor authentication (MFA) adds an additional layer of security, making it harder for attackers to breach systems.
2. Use Data Encryption
Encryption transforms data into a secure format that can only be read by authorized parties, protecting information in transit and at rest. Healthcare organizations should employ end-to-end encryption to secure patient data from the moment it’s collected until it’s stored in the cloud or other data repositories. Regularly updating encryption protocols helps keep security measures up-to-date with evolving threats.
3. Regularly Conduct Security Audits
Frequent security audits help identify potential vulnerabilities within healthcare data systems. Through these audits, organizations can detect and address weaknesses before they become significant risks. Conducting both internal and external audits also supports compliance by demonstrating that the organization actively monitors its data protection practices.
4. Implement Data Backup and Recovery Plans
Data loss can occur due to cyberattacks, human error, or natural disasters. To mitigate this risk, healthcare organizations must have a comprehensive data backup and recovery plan in place. This ensures that critical patient data is recoverable in case of an incident, minimizing disruptions to care delivery and maintaining data integrity.
5. Educate Employees on Data Security
Employee training is one of the most effective ways to prevent data breaches. Training programs should cover topics such as identifying phishing emails, understanding the importance of data privacy, and following best practices for secure data handling. Employees who are aware of security risks are more likely to detect and report suspicious activity, helping prevent breaches before they happen.
Navigating Compliance in Healthcare Data Management
Compliance with data protection regulations is not optional in healthcare. Following best practices in data management helps healthcare organizations not only avoid legal repercussions but also build trust with patients. Here are some critical considerations for maintaining compliance:
HIPAA Compliance: In the United States, HIPAA mandates the protection of patient health information (PHI). This includes implementing technical safeguards like encryption, access controls, and audit controls to ensure data privacy.
GDPR Compliance: For healthcare providers that serve patients in the European Union, GDPR requires that patient data be handled with explicit consent and stored securely. GDPR also emphasizes transparency, giving patients more control over their data.
Health Information Technology for Economic and Clinical Health (HITECH) Act: This U.S. regulation incentivizes healthcare providers to adopt EHRs while also enforcing stricter HIPAA compliance, particularly around data breaches and patient privacy.
Tools and Technologies Supporting Secure Data Management
Innovative technologies are emerging to help healthcare organizations manage data securely and maintain compliance.
Blockchain: By offering a decentralized, tamper-proof system for storing patient data, blockchain can help enhance security and transparency. Blockchain’s structure makes it extremely difficult for unauthorized users to alter records, supporting both data integrity and compliance.
Cloud Computing with HIPAA Compliance: Cloud providers now offer services that meet healthcare regulations, allowing organizations to store and manage data securely. Cloud solutions offer scalability, enabling healthcare providers to handle growing data volumes without compromising security.
Artificial Intelligence (AI) and Machine Learning (ML): AI-driven tools can help detect and respond to security threats in real time. For example, AI can identify unusual data access patterns that may indicate a security breach, helping organizations respond swiftly to potential threats.
